PREGNANCY COMPLICATIONS


What to Watch For and How to Manage Them?

Importance of early detection and proper management

To guarantee the best outcomes for the woman and the unborn child, early detection and appropriate management of pregnancy complications are essential. Early detection enables prompt intervention, which can reduce risks and avoid complications like preterm birth and stillbirth as well as maternal morbidity and mortality.

Complications in pregnancy
Gestational diabetes: During pregnancy, a woman can acquire gestational
diabetes, which causes high blood sugar levels.

Pre-eclampsia: It is a severe disease that affects 5-8% of pregnancies and is characterised by elevated blood pressure and protein in the urine.
Miscarriage: A pregnancy that ends before 20 weeks gestation is referred to as a miscarriage.
Ectopic pregnancy: A potentially fatal disease in which an egg that has been fertilised implants outside the uterus, typically in the fallopian tube.
Preterm labour: It is when labour begins before 37 weeks of pregnancy, which increases the baby's chance of complications.
Stillbirth: Losing a child after 20 weeks of the pregnancy.

How to prevent Complications in pregnancy
Healthy lifestyle: Adopt a healthy lifestyle which entails consuming a balanced diet, exercising regularly, abstaining from alcohol and tobacco, and controlling stress.

Manage pre-existing conditions: Pregnant women with preexisting illnesses like diabetes or high blood pressure should take treatment to keep these conditions under control.
Understand the warning signs: If you experience any of the warning signs or symptoms of pregnancy complications, you should seek immediate medical care.
